A Brief History
Initially an architectural assistant whilst gaining an ONC and HNC in building, I left to work with single homeless people in Aberdeen. In those days it was a 'wet' shelter. People, mainly men, would stay overnight but would usually be extremely drunk. Many were chronic alcoholics.
I moved on to study full time at Plymouth Polytechnic (now University of Plymouth) for a degree in Social Policy.
I have worked at ten housing associations, six as Chief Executive: Worcestershire Housing Association, Beacon Housing Association, Bloxwich Housing Trust, Aldridge and Brownhills Housing Trust, Herefordshire Housing Group, Connexus Housing Group. Along the way, I also held posts of Deputy Chief Executive at WM Housing and Managing Director of Walsall Housing Group.
Not just housing, I have been a non-executive director at Community First, Blakenall New Deal for Communities and for 3 years chaired Money Box Credit Union. I have also chaired the Herefordshire Business Board and served for 4 years on the Marches Local Enterprise Partnership. Until recently, I was a housing advisor to the Telford Land Deal.
Academically, I have been a Visiting Fellow at Cardiff University, a lecturer (part time) at Worcester College of Technology and also hold a PG Diploma Sociology from the University of Worcester and an MSc in Management from Birmingham University. I was a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Housing.
I was an NED with Chislehurst and Sidcup Housing Association and an occasional consultant with Campbell Tickell but until recently served as an NED with Heart of Medway HA.
I now serve as Chair of Keniston Housing Association.
